Kommala Population - Warangal, Andhra Pradesh
Kommala is a large village located in Geesugonda Mandal of Warangal district, Andhra Pradesh with total 685 families residing. The Kommala village has population of 2472 of which 1246 are males while 1226 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Kommala village population of children with age 0-6 is 195 which makes up 7.89 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Kommala village is 984 which is lower than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Kommala as per census is 912, lower than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Kommala village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Kommala village was 59.20 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Kommala Male literacy stands at 70.98 % while female literacy rate was 47.31 %.

Kommala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 685 | - | - |
Population | 2,472 | 1,246 | 1,226 |
Child (0-6) | 195 | 102 | 93 |
Schedule Caste | 261 | 126 | 135 |
Schedule Tribe | 535 | 283 | 252 |
Literacy | 59.20 % | 70.98 % | 47.31 % |
Total Workers | 1,286 | 652 | 634 |
Main Worker | 1,251 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 35 | 9 | 26 |
